: The perimeter of a rectangular garden is 46. The length is 7 less than 4 times the width. What are the dimensions of the garden?

Let the width be x, then length = 4x - 7
Perimeter = 2(length + width)
2(x + 4x - 7) = 46
2(5x - 7) = 46
10x - 14 = 46
10x = 60
x = 6

Therefore, width is 6 and length is 4(6) - 7 = 24 - 7 = 17
